Output db75e27aae64da97914506011ee1d3814a37f38e2e873f1b4fba94f68bc5dc2e:0

value
653348799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8561eeb8a0020a9504e099ae49020e2fb78617a8 OP_EQUAL
address
3DrH7XWnnD7LEjh8ESdmjZ9HiH1KKdCdse
transaction
db75e27aae64da97914506011ee1d3814a37f38e2e873f1b4fba94f68bc5dc2e
confirmations
170839
spent
true